Ingredients
- 1 tablespoon extra-virgin olive oil
- 1 tablespoon all-purpose flour
- 1 medium clove garlic, finely chopped
- 1 cup unsalted chicken broth
- ¾ cup half-and-half
- 1 sprig fresh basil plus 2 tablespoons chopped, divided
- 2 tablespoons finely grated Parmesan cheese
- ½ teaspoon salt
- ¼ teaspoon ground pepper

Preparation
Step 1
Heat oil in a medium saucepan over medium-high heat. Add flour and garlic; cook, stirring constantly, until fragrant, about 1 minute. Add broth and bring to a boil over high heat. Cook, whisking occasionally, until reduced by half, about 5 minutes. Reduce heat to medium-low. Slowly whisk in half-and-half. Add basil sprig and cook, stirring often, until thickened, about 8 minutes. Remove from heat; discard basil sprig. Stir in chopped basil, Parmesan, salt and pepper.
